Biography
Amelia Dorothea Baker, Sr (1802–1888) was a religious educational missionary working in Kottayam, Kerala, India in the 19th century. She grew up in a missionary family and married fellow religious missionary Henry Baker. With the Church Missionary Society, Baker worked to for the education of women and girls of the community, founding of the first CMS girls' school in Travancore. Baker Memorial Girl's High School was the first school to implement uniforms to promote equality amongst students and in 1952 became the home of India's first Girl Guide troops.
